Were you ever so scared you couldn't sleep all night?
girl, teenager, human-3141445.jpg

We all go through moments where we feel anxious, and scared because of something we read on social media, something we heard from someone else, or even imagined in our thoughts.

Tossing and turning left to right, I COULDN’T sleep, the clock ticking louder every second by the minute, I looked at the clock by my door, and it’s 2:00 AM 

I should be sleeping, but here I am tossing and turning unable to fall alsleep. The thoughts of fear causing me to imagine things that are not there, imaginary stories, and plot lines, twists and turns that made me feel anxious and uneasy. 

Yesterday in class, I had a school assignment to write 10 facts about an article on ” Idaho College Murders ” “which opened the door to my fears”, my mom always says that. 

I look at the window and I feel anxious, thoughts keep creeping in my mind, overpowering and overshaddowing my thoughts, making me feel unsafe in my own room. 

I should be sleeping, but here I am STILL tossing and turning! It’s 3:00 AM on a school night, thinking of ways, “how should I sleep, where should I sleep?” 

I decided to go to my sisters room, she was soundly asleep, I quetly sneaked into her bed, kissed her goodnight on her forhead, and got ready to sleep. 

I looked around, still couldn’t sleep, As an overthinker I’m thinking of multiple ways to fall alsleep, or for time to pass by, instead I got more anxious. 

When you start to imagine things, or focus on things, they grow and become bigger. That small fear you had in the beggining all of a sudden became heavy and overwhelming, causing you to imagine further things, in a negative way, changing your real perspective and thoughts. Think upon good things, and positive things which will shrink your negative perspective and get rid of the negative thoughts in your mind. 

Thoughts or ideas popped up in my head ” watch a Youtube Vlog, scroll through Instagram, make a design on Canva, but none of them gave me the peace I was looking for.

How about search for scriptures, mom always said ” take your thoughts captive” how do I do that? 

I GOOGLE searched ” scriptures to read when scared’ a few scriptures came up in my search engine 

Psalms 23 

Psalms 27 

Psalms 46

Psalms 118 

also Psalms 91

I read all of them, reading through the chapters shifted my focus from being scared and anxious to feeling surrounded by peace, which calmed my mind enough to fall asleep.  

 

Psalm 27: 1-3

“Why should I be afraid, the Lord is my fortress protecting me from danger, so why should I tremble? When evil people come to devour me, when my enemies and foes attack me, they will stumble and fall. Though an army surrounds me, my heart will not be afraid.” 

Psalm 91: 5; 11 

“Do not be afraid of the terrors of the night, nor the arrow that flies in the day;”

“For He will order his angels to protect you wherever you go”

Cast your cares and worries on the LORD, for he will sustain you!
